About This Book

Have you ever wondered what happens in the ocean when the sun goes down? The water changes from bright and warm to dark and cold, and the ocean animals like sharks, turtles, and whales start to act in surprising ways. What secrets will you uncover as day turns to night beneath the waves?

Quick Assessment

This early reader explores the ocean habitat through the cycle of day and night, highlighting how different marine animals adapt to these changes. Suitable for ages 5-8, it offers engaging zoological facts with simple language and vivid illustrations to support young readers. The book gently introduces concepts of animal behavior without any intense content.
